USA - Tax - Indirect Tax – Financial Services Organization (FSO) Sales & Use Tax – JD/LLM – Staff 2
Join our dynamic EY Tax team, where our global expertise and deep technical knowledge across all tax disciplines are enhanced by the latest in innovation and cutting‑edge technology. We pride ourselves on exceptional client service, strong accountability, and governance, making us the top choice for industry executives and the largest revenue‑generating US and global tax practice.
Our Indirect Tax practices navigate the complexities of state and local taxes, which often constitute a company’s largest tax burden and are on the rise globally. Our approach helps businesses understand their tax liabilities, identify risks and opportunities, and align with their broader tax strategy, reinforcing the critical role of tax and finance in the modern business landscape. Learn from our experienced professionals, cutting‑edge technology, and proven methodologies to effectively manage our clients’ indirect tax posture.
EY is the only professional services firm with a separate business unit (“FSO”) that is dedicated to the financial services marketplace. Our FSO teams have been at the forefront of every event that has reshaped and redefined the financial services industry.
Your Key Responsibilities There’s no average day for a Sales and Use Tax Staff; you’ll spend your time on a diverse array of projects, responsibilities and tasks. You’ll provide up‑to‑the‑minute tax advice in a highly collaborative culture, listening to and sharing information with colleagues.
Analyzing an evolving portfolio of complex tax operations to provide meaningful business insights.
Identifying potential opportunities and risks and communicating these to clients.
Learning and researching current market trends to maintain your credibility as a trusted advisor.
Developing clear, intelligent plans and approaches to improve clients’ tax activities.
Researching client business operations and building long‑lasting relationships to tailor advice to their specific needs.
Collaborating with a motivated team of professionals.
Skills and attributes for success
Strong academic record with an undergraduate or graduate degree in Accounting, Finance, Business, or a related discipline, and an advanced degree in Tax or Law.
Demonstrable plan for passing a US state Bar exam.
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
Tax technical skills and experience in tax research, writing and compliance.
Ability to prioritize when working on multiple complex projects.
Willingness to travel and work beyond standard hours when necessary.
Access to reliable transportation and a driver’s license is recommended.
Ideally, you will have
Experience and proficiency with Microsoft Excel, One Source Tax Compliance Software, Corptax, and/or Premium Pro.
Ability to adapt your work style to work with both internal and client team members.
Knowledge of how to leverage firm‑approved AI tools in a business setting, including Microsoft Copilot.
What we offer you
A comprehensive compensation and benefits package with a base salary range of $85,000 to $125,000, plus medical and dental coverage, pension and 401(k) plans, and paid time off.
A hybrid working model with 40–60% in‑person client engagement.
A flexible vacation policy that lets you decide how much time off you need, including EY Paid Holidays and other leaves of absence.
